Prevalent AI $22M: data fabric for agentic AI as 40% of agent projects face cancellation
Prevalent AI, a nine-year-old enterprise data-fabric company, raised $22 million in growth funding from Integrity Growth Partners, marking its first institutional capital raise since founding. The company has grown profitably on customer demand alone until now, and will use the funding to expand sales, marketing, customer success, and extend its knowledge-graph technology beyond cybersecurity into wider risk and enterprise applications. Prevalent serves Fortune 500 banks, telecoms, and insurers, with ARR more than doubling over the past year.

Castelion hits $13B on $1B Series C for hypersonic missile production
Castelion, a defense-tech startup building low-cost hypersonic missiles, closed a $1 billion Series C on August 19, 2026, comprising $800 million in equity and a $250 million revolving credit facility. The round was co-led by JPMorgan Chase's Strategic Investment Group, Andreessen Horowitz, and Carlyle, and values the four-year-old company at $13 billion.

Anthropic Eyes October IPO at $2T Valuation; Q2 Hits Operating Profit
Half a dozen Anthropic backers are targeting an October 2026 IPO at a $2 trillion-plus valuation, which would make it the largest initial public offering in history, surpassing SpaceX's June 2026 listing at $1.77 trillion. Investors project Anthropic's annualized revenue will land between $100 billion and $120 billion before year-end 2026—representing more than tenfold growth from the $47 billion annualized revenue reported in May. The company's S-1 was filed confidentially with the SEC in June 2026.

Broadcom in talks for $60B+ SPV debt deal for AI chip financing to Anthropic, others
Broadcom is in talks with lenders including Blackstone and Apollo Global Management to raise more than $60 billion in debt through a special-purpose vehicle (SPV) for an AI chip financing deal benefiting Anthropic and other AI companies. The total financing could reach as much as $100 billion when combined with a roughly $30 billion junior debt tranche, with Broadcom guaranteeing part of the senior-secured portion estimated between $60 billion and $70 billion.

Wispr Flow raises $280M at $2B; Canto speech model drops error rates to 5-10% in noise
Wispr Flow, the voice-to-text dictation platform, raised $280 million in Series B funding at a $2 billion valuation, led by Menlo Ventures. The round includes existing investors Notable Capital, NEA, Neo Ventures, 8VC, and MVP Ventures, as well as new backers Acrew, Forerunner, Goodwater, Peak XV, Together Fund, and PLUS Capital. Notable athletes including Joe Burrow, Shaun White, Klay Thompson, DK Metcalf, and others also participated. Total capital raised to date is $361 million.
